‘Mudra’ is one of the most immediately available yoga practices, along with the breath.
The secret of mudra is its connection to the breath. Each finger connects facially to an aspect of the breath — both the muscles that move the breath, and subtly to the lobes of the lungs themselves. Mudra has the power to alter the breath and, with it, alter our inner state.
This is rarely explored, but the connection is quite tangible, and the tools of mudra are immediately available to you to steady and to alter your state. You don’t need a mat or a ‘yoga space’ in which to do it.
The session will include simple warmup stretches, exercises, and experiments with mudra and the breath, augmenting simple pranayamas with mudra.
The initial theme will be the qualities of empowerment described by the Vayus and supported by mudra: Vyana - inhabiting our place through feeling and sensation; Prana - being open to experience, enthusiasm, and hope; Apana - being grounded and centered, not giving into fear or becoming unkind; Samana - pausing in the inner space in which we are restored and renewed; and Udana - being strong and clear in our wisdom and intention.
We will add to this an understanding of ‘drishthi’ — the influence of the gaze of our eyes on the experience of the breath, regardless of whether the eyes are open or closed. This will help us further refine our experience of focus and the breath, and will lead to further pranayamas and meditations that bring together mudra and drishthi, giving you tools for steadying yourself. While this is in the context of meditation and relaxation postures, these tools can be utilized without anyone noticing in everyday situations.
